Triticale is a cross between
A. Wheat and braley
B. Barley and rye
C. Wheat and rye
D. Wheat and oat
Answer: Option C
Solution(By Examveda Team)
A hybrid formed by crossing Wheat and Rye is known as Triticale. It is the combination of the words Triticum (Wheat) and Secale (Rye). It was first bred in laboratories of Scotland by A. S. Wilson in 1873. It is mostly grown for forage or fodder, but nowadays also used as breakfast cereals.Related Questions on Agronomy
